Is Fort Lee NJ diverse?

Is Fort Lee NJ diverse?

The 5 largest ethnic groups in Fort Lee, NJ are Asian (Non-Hispanic) (42.4%), White (Non-Hispanic) (40.7%), White (Hispanic) (9.12%), Other (Hispanic) (1.97%), and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(1.88%).

Is it safe to live in Fort Lee NJ?

Fort Lee has an overall crime rate of 10 per 1,000 residents, making the crime rate here near the average for all cities and towns of all sizes in America. According to our analysis of FBI crime data, your chance of becoming a victim of crime in Fort Lee is 1 in 97.

What type of base is Fort Lee?

Fort Lee is an eight square mile United States Army Base located just west of Petersburg, Virginia. The post is named for famed Confederate General Robert E. Lee, commander of Confederate forces during the US Civil War. Originally designated as Camp Lee, the base is still a functioning Army post today.

What is the crime rate in Fort Lee NJ?

Crime in Nearby Cities

City Violent per 100k Property per 100k
Fort Lee, NJ 65.7 848.6
Leonia, NJ 33.0 561.2
Palisades Park, NJ 76.6 507.7
Edgewater, NJ 31.2 1,248.0
